Wie verwendet man "npm create react app" um die neueste Version von React zu erstellen?
- Einführung in create-react-app und npm
- Der Unterschied zwischen "npx create-react-app" und "npm create react app"
- Wie stelle ich sicher, dass ich die neueste Version von React erhalte?
- Praktisches Beispiel zur Erstellung eines React-Projekts mit npm create
- Zusammenfassung
Einführung in create-react-app und npm
Die Erstellung eines neuen React-Projekts erfolgt heute am häufigsten mit Hilfe von "create-react-app", einem offiziellen Tool von Facebook. Es ermöglicht Entwicklern, schnell und unkompliziert eine moderne React-Anwendung mit einer vordefinierten Struktur und Konfiguration zu starten. Dabei kommt häufig der Paketmanager npm zum Einsatz, um die notwendigen Abhängigkeiten und Skripte zu installieren und auszuführen.
Der Unterschied zwischen "npx create-react-app" und "npm create react app"
In der Praxis hat sich "npx create-react-app" als Standardbefehl etabliert, um ein React-Projekt zu starten. "npx" ist ein Tool, das mit npm ausgeliefert wird und es ermöglicht, Pakete auszuführen, ohne sie global zu installieren. Der Befehl npx create-react-app my-app lädt und startet dabei immer die aktuellste Version von "create-react-app".
Der Befehl "npm create react app" ist eine neuere, vereinfachte Syntax, die mit npm 7 und höher eingeführt wurde. Er dient ähnlich wie npx dazu, ein Paket als Create-Befehl auszuführen. Dabei ist "create react app" ein sogenannter create-xyz-Befehl, der unter der Haube das Paket "create-react-app" anspricht und die gleiche Funktion erfüllt.
Wie stelle ich sicher, dass ich die neueste Version von React erhalte?
Wenn Sie "npm create react app" oder "npx create-react-app" verwenden, wird automatisch die neueste stabile Version von create-react-app heruntergeladen und ausgeführt. Dieses Tool verwendet intern die neueste React-Version als Abhängigkeit für das generierte Projekt. Dadurch erhalten Sie standardmäßig die aktuellste React-Version, ohne diese separat angeben zu müssen.
Möchten Sie dennoch eine bestimmte Version von React verwenden, wäre es möglich, nach der Projekterstellung die React-Pakete (react, react-dom) manuell entsprechend zu aktualisieren. Für die meisten Anwendungsfälle reicht es jedoch aus, einfach "npm create react app my-app" auszuführen, um ein aktuelles Projekt mit der neuesten React-Version zu starten.
Praktisches Beispiel zur Erstellung eines React-Projekts mit npm create
Um ein neues Projekt mit der neuesten React-Version zu erstellen, öffnen Sie Ihr Terminal und führen Sie folgenden Befehl aus:
Anschließend übernimmt das Tool die Installation und richtet ein einsatzbereites Projekt ein, das die aktuelle React-Version enthält. Danach können Sie in das Verzeichnis wechseln und die Entwicklungsumgebung starten.
Zusammenfassung
Die Verwendung von "npm create react app" ist eine moderne und bequeme Methode, um ein neues React-Projekt mit der jeweils neuesten Version zu erstellen. Auch wenn "npx create-react-app" weiterhin sehr verbreitet ist, bietet "npm create" mit neueren npm-Versionen eine elegante Alternative. In beiden Fällen erhalten Sie automatisch die aktuelle React-Version, ohne aufwendige manuelle Updates durchführen zu müssen.
